Coconut Banana Bread
Ingredients
- 2 cups Self Raising flour
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1/2 cup dessicated coconut
- 3/4 cup brown sugar, packed down firmly
- 2 medium overripe bananas, mashed
- 100 g butter, melted
- 2 eggs, whisked
- 1 cup milk
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
Method
- Pre-heat oven to 180 C
- Grease and line a deep loaf pan with baking paper
- Sift flour and baking powder
- Add the dessicated coconut and mix through
- In another bowl whisk the eggs, vanilla and sugar together
- Add the mashed banana, whisking to combine well
- Add the melted butter to the milk
- Add the milk and butter to the egg mix and whisking it gently
- Add the flour gradually, gently whisking it through till everything is well combined
- Pour the mixture into the loaf pan
- Tap the pan to settle the mix and smooth the top using a spatula
- Bake for 45-50 minutes or until the cake is well browned and a skewer inserted comes out cleanly.
- Turn onto a wire rack to cool.
Variation
Add 1/2 cup of grated apple.
